Audrey Name Meaning
Audrey is a feminine given name derived from the Anglo-Saxon Aethelthryth, which is composed of two elements: aethel meaning “noble” and thryth meaning “strength.” The name has also been linked to the French Aude, meaning “prosperity” or “wealth.” Audrey is a classic and timeless name that has been popular throughout the decades.
Popularity of Name Audrey
The SSA’s 2021 reports showed that Audrey was the 60th most popular girl’s name. Specifically, there were 3,662 baby girls named Audrey, accounting for 0.21% of the total female births. As of 2021, there were 296,369 babies named Audrey. The year that the first name Audrey was used the most was 2015, with a total of 5,606 babies. Compared to 2021, its use decreased by 19.38%. Additionally, this name is most commonly used for babies in North Dakota, Louisiana, and Wisconsin.

Things to Consider When Choosing a Baby Middle Name
Think About Family Ties
One of the best ways to choose a middle name for your baby is by honoring family members who have impacted your life. This could be anyone from a beloved grandparent or great uncle, to a more distant ancestor – it all depends on which relatives mean the most to you and how much of an impression they have made on your life over time. You could also use the baby’s middle name as an opportunity to pass down surnames that date back generations in your family, or even give them names that reflect where their ancestors came from originally (e.g., Italian, Irish, etc.).
Consider Meaning
When considering different middle names for your baby, it’s often helpful to consider what each one means and if it fits with other elements of your child’s identity. For example, if you want them to have an especially strong connection with nature-related things later in life, then naming them after a flower or tree could be meaningful; likewise, if you want them to always stay positive then something like Joy or Bliss might resonate more deeply than anything else. In addition, certain names may come with religious affiliations – so while this might be perfect if you have strong beliefs yourself, it pays off in the long run to first research each potential option before making any decisions (just in case).
Go Easy On Spelling Variants
It’s always nice to get creative with spelling variations when selecting a middle name for your little one, but it pays off not to go overboard here, either! Even though changing something like “Michael” into “Mikhael” might look great written down – chances are that people won’t know how to pronounce this correctly at first glance. This could lead to complications later on in life when filling out forms and job applications, etc. So unless you’re prepared for potentially having to explain these changes every time they come up – it’s probably best just stick with traditional spellings instead.
